Abstract:
A surgical stapling device for sequentially applying a plurality of fasteners to body tissue and simultaneously incising tissue is provided. The surgical stapling device is adapted to receive disposable loading units having staples in linear rows whose length can be between about 30 mm and 60 mm. The disposable loading unit includes a proximal body portion, a mounting assembly and a tool assembly. The mounting assembly is secured to the proximal end of the tool assembly and pivotally mounted about a pivot axis to the distal end of the proximal body portion. A support member or blow-out plate assembly is positioned on opposite sides of the pivot axis and extends between the proximal body portion and the mounting assembly. An axial drive assembly is slidably positioned between the support members and is translatable through the cartridge assembly to eject staples from the cartridge assembly. The support members prevent outward buckling of the axial drive assembly during actuation of the device especially when the tool assembly is articulated. Preferably, a protrusion is provided in the proximal body portion of the disposable loading unit at a position to frictionally engage an articulation link. Engagement between the protrusion and the articulation link retains the articulation link at a fixed position within the proximal body portion to maintain the tool assembly in a desired orientation until a predetermined axial force is applied to the articulation link. The disposable loading unit also preferably includes a locking member which is operably connected to the axial drive assembly. The locking member provides an audible and/or tactile indication that the device has been actuated.
